DDAT and DDAT 2 are Multi Academy Trusts that oversee and support 30 schools across Derbyshire and Derby City.
Established in 2014 by the Diocese of Derby, DDAT is committed to providing high quality education for all children in their academies based on clearly established Christian values and principles.
